Perfect video mashaa'allah ❤ Here is a full summary I wrote it right now, I hope it benefits you all inshaa'allah. Don't forget us from Duaa, may allah bless you. == Increasing Breathing Capacity == Major Factors of Lung's Capacitiy : 1_ Tone : - Stay always in your comfort zone of your tone. - Try to recite in different tones and identify the the best one for you. - Pay attention to the loud of your voice. 2_ Posture (specially in prayer) : - Your head should stay in upright position, to allow air to flow throw the wind pip without issues. 3_ Breathing Techniques : • Action 1 (Inhaling) : - Only through the nose - Inhale breath deeply • Action 2 (Diaphragmatic Breathing) : - Take a deep breath without your shoulders or chest moving up. • Action (Reciting) : - Focus producing the sound from Chest - if not able, then tighten your abdomin muscels. • Action 4 (Finishing) : - Do not recite till Suffocating, this will tire you. Exercises : 1_ Tarteel Exercises : - Inhale 4 Harakat - Keep it in 4 Harakat - Exhale with safir sound 4 Harakat (you can increase the amount of harakat in step 2 and 3, but keep the step 1 always four harakat) 2_ Blowing a balloon (a very famous exercise) 3_ Hams Letters (هاء، ح، س، ش): - Practice proper technique to spend fewer air on these letters. 4_ Madd Choices : - Dongate mandatory Madd, and skip the optional ones. Tips : 1_ Consider if you have "Bad Slepp", "Full Stomach" or you were "Fatigue", "Stressed/Scared". All of these can affect your breath badly. 2_ Consistent Practice -> Best Remedy How to know your current capacity to mesaure your progress ? - Make your goal reading Alfatiha in One Breath. And you can add a short sorah then if you want.

*I'd like to add a few steps, (my recitation skills require further honing, but these steps have helped me improve):* 1) *Understand the meaning of what is recited.* With an understanding of the meaning of what you're reciting, you'll have a better feel for how an Ayah should be recited. For example, declarative, interrogative, exclamatory, and imperative sentences are each stated in unique ways, and the same should be applied to Ayat of The Glorious Quran. 2) *Recite from your heart.* When reciting allow the recitation to come from your heart *(or feel your recitation with your heart). In doing so you'll invest more emotion in your recitation, which will make it even more attractive and unique.* 3) *Recite with confidence.* Anything stated with confidence is more attractive, and there's nothing more attractive than The Truth when recited confidently *(no cracking or shivering of the voice) recite like you know what you're reciting means, and like you know it's The Truth (because it is). 4) *Feel your different pitches.* This requires some experimentation, when reciting, *apply different pitches, and FEEL from where in your throat it emanated and HOW. Once you feel from where and how, practice on replicating the pitch and holding it WITH CONFIDENCE (because confidence is very important).*
